I have had a true passion for ART since I can remember. Born in Madrid, at 17, I moved to study to New York where I started my professional life. After 12 years in Manhattan’s art world I moved back to Spain where I worked at Fundacion Juan March, Museo de Arte Abstracto and Galeria Max Estrella with my brother Alberto. I live between Madrid and Marbella, where I founded Club Amigos de la Cultura. Since 1992 I have published over 300 articles in USA and Europe. I give lectures and seminars, such as Art & Spirit and Art Surfing. The last ones were at Museo del Grabado de Marbella y La Hacienda in Sotogrande. I paint since 2024 and I have exhibited my work at Vision Art Fair and Centro Miraflores (Marbella). I’m preparing my next Art show in Madrid for 2025. I am currently searching for sponsors for my projects: Icons Museum, Artists Colony, Outdoor Sculpture Museum and Underwater Museum. My long term plan is a Museum in Heaven. I will soon publish my first book: “Art Passion - Por amor al Arte”.
